The image displays a large, elaborate statue complex at Wat Plai Laem in Baan Plai Laem, Koh Samui, Thailand, under a clear blue sky with scattered white clouds. The central subject is a colossal statue of Guanyin, depicted with light skin, dark hair styled into an ornate updo, and eighteen arms. The figure is seated cross-legged on a pink lotus pedestal, adorned with intricate golden, scale-patterned robes. The two main hands are clasped in a prayer gesture at the chest, while the numerous other arms extend outwards and upwards, each holding a distinct symbolic object such as a wheel, a red orb, or a lotus flower. Below the main Guanyin statue, a vibrant green, multi-headed dragon sculpture with prominent red eyes emerges from a blue, wave-like base. To the left of the dragon, a tall, slender attendant statue in green robes stands upright, holding an object resembling a scroll. To the right, a partial view of another attendant statue in reddish-gold attire is visible. In the immediate foreground, a young child with light-colored, disheveled hair, wearing a brown t-shirt and light green shorts, stands with their back to the camera, looking upwards towards the statues. Two red altar tables are positioned in the central foreground, laden with various offerings including fruits (such as oranges) and flowers. Between the tables, a smaller, multi-armed Guanyin statue in white, blue, and gold sits on its own pedestal. To the left of the altars, a yellow, box-like structure, likely a donation box, rests on a grey metal stand. In the distant left background, parts of white temple buildings with red-tiled roofs are visible.
